The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Isaac Dean, born in 1851 in Bingley, Yorkshire, consisted of 2 members. Isaac was the head of the household, single.
During the period, also present in the household was Isaac's Servant, Mary Jane Briggs, born in 1839 in Addingham, Yorkshire, England.
